With Spring almost in bloom and Easter just around the corner, Broadstairs Food Festival should be a keynote on your holiday calendar.
The three-day weekend (18th to 20th April) will have a basketful of foodie treats and egg-citing activities for the whole family.
It will promise to be an Easter of indulgence with almost 100 of Kent’s finest producers offering delicious sweet and savoury treats and hot food. The Victoria Gardens, with their unique clifftop location, is awash with an impressive range of drinks from local ales and ciders to luscious contributions from award winning and Kent vineyards and distilleries.
Children can hop into the Easter spirit, joining in a basketful of activities. The festival marquee is brimming with family-friendly fun sessions, many of them free to attend. There are sessions for all ages including a chance to screen-printing table mats; seaweed pressing, tasty planting and a finale of Easter crown making.
There’s plenty of seating in the new-for-2025 vintage-styled tea parlour for those looking for a restorative pot of English Breakfast. Or why not treat yourselves to a glass of fizz in the seafood and champagne marquee?
A festival is not a festival without music and Broadstairs won’t be the exception to the rule. There is ample outdoor seating around the bandstand, with its programme of local musicians on each of the three days.
